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s Deg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ering or equivalent.
  • Minimum 5 years development engineering or applications support of microcontroller based embedded systems
  • Field Application Engineering experience in the semiconductor industry
  • Experience with C and C++ and a record of developing embedded firmware
  • Demonstrated knowledge of typical SoC hardware interfaces (Ethernet, MIPI, SDIO, LP DDR3/4, Quad/Octal SPI, USB2.0/3.0, UART, SPI, I2C)
  • Knowledge of ARM Cortex M and A based register programming models
  • Experience using Real-Time OS systems: FreeRTOS and Zephyr preferred
  • Ability to read, understand and review schematics and provide design recommendations highly desirable
  • Willing to travel (up to 25%, mostly Western US area focused)
  • Knowledge in wireless protocols WiFi, ZigBee, BLE, etc. is preferred
